Ashtanga yoga repetition practice confuses many newcomers before it converts them. Walk into a Mysore-style room for the first time and something feels immediately different: no music, no themed sequencing, no “today we're exploring hip openers.” Every practitioner in the room moves through the same postures, in the same order, breath by breath.
